Centre Mike Ribeiro is headed back to the Nashville Predators on a two-year, $7 million deal that will keep him from hitting the open market as an unrestricted free-agent.

In his first and only season with the Predators, Ribeiro appeared in all 82 regular season games and contributed 15 goals and 47 assists as well as a plus-11 rating.

The 35-year-old also saw action in six playoff games last season and had a goal and four assists.

The Montreal native was drafted 45th overall in the second round by his hometown Canadiens and made his NHL debut with the franchise during the 1999-2000 season.  

He has also spent time with the Dallas Stars, Washington Capitals and Phoenix Coyotes amassing 217 goals and 501 assists in 947 career regular season games.
